Is your newsletter being sent with more \u201cadvertise here\u201d filler ads than paid ads? Here are three solutions to help you fill these positions and fill them <strong>fast<\/strong>:<\/p>\n<ol>\n<li><strong> Cap advertisers per category<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<p>No company likes to be surrounded by a sea of competitors when they advertise. Develop a prospect list of company names and sort by category to determine which segment of prospects are most likely to drive ad revenue. Be very aggressive about the number of companies\/ads that you allow per category. Rarely do you want to allow more than two or three companies per category. Advertisers are attracted to the greater exposure that comes with limiting the number of competitors who\u00a0are invited to advertise on a given Web page, buyers\u2019 guide or newsletter.<\/p>\n<p>A common misconception is this technique will limit your revenue potential. The pushback you may receive from your sales team is, \u201cI could have brought in multiple advertisers in that category!\u201d However, this is\u00a0not reality \u2013 look back historically and you will find that you only have a few companies represented in each category in nearly all forms of advertising\/exhibit\/sponsorship sales anyway. Creating a better value proposition based on limiting the number of companies invited to participate per category will yield better results in both the short and long term. Capping ads per category allows you to charge a premium, which boosts short-term revenue. Happy advertisers who appreciate the semi-exclusivity of your ad spaces will renew year over year, which requires less staff time to close out a project and produces consistent, increased long-term non-dues revenue.<\/p>\n<p>So where does the urgency come in? It\u2019s all in the delivery! If everyone can participate then the more the merrier, right? Wrong! Remember, online advertising is all about impressions and engagements \u2013 how many eyeballs are on the ad and how a viewer chooses to engage with it. If your ad is buried eight deep in a rotation but the average visitor is on the Web page for less time than a full ad rotation, your impressions will be non-existent.<\/p>\n<p>A general rule of thumb from Laura Taylor, director for Naylor Online Solutions, is to allow as many rotations per ad space on a Web page as your site\u2019s traffic will support. For example, if your site attracts 10,000 visitors per month and you want to offer a minimum 2,500 ad impressions per advertiser, set up your ad spaces to allow a maximum of four\u00a0rotations per space. The number of rotations you allow per space should be directly proportional to your site\u2019s traffic.<\/p>\n<p>You want to avoid rotating ad spaces on a newsletter. Impressions on rotating ad spaces within a newsletter are difficult to track. Most readers skim newsletters too fast, especially on mobile devices, to make any sharing of an ad space worth the advertiser\u2019s money. Focus on placing ad spaces within the natural flow of content so that as readers scroll through a newsletter, they not only see the ads, but view them as a natural, related extension of the editorial.<\/p>\n<p>You don\u2019t want to overload your online media with advertising that will distract from your content, and if the ad positions are endless, there is less value to the advertiser. An effective way for your sales team to convey the value of limited rotations is, \u201cWe only have six ad placement opportunities on our website, and at this time ABC Company and\u00a0ZYX Company have secured two of the positions. We are expecting the remaining positions to be sold out within the next one to two\u00a0weeks, and we want to give your company the opportunity to be represented to our members before ads are closed out for the next year.\u201d Create urgency by letting the potential advertiser know that rotations are limited, so time to secure their position is short. Add some intrigue by being transparent about who has already secured a spot in the rotation. Give your advertising prospect an honest, realistic timeframe for when you anticipate the positions will be sold so the advertiser knows they need to make their decision quickly.<\/p>\n<ol start=\"3\">\n<li><strong> Give it away! <\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<p>So what happens when you tried the two techniques above and you STILL have open inventory?<\/p>\n<p>Give it away!\u00a0Strategically, of course. Break out the prospect list mentioned above and select your largest pool of advertisers in a specific product\/service category. Create a short-term promotion where you give a free ad to one of those companies for a one- to three-month timeframe, either as a lagniappe to another ad package or as an outright freebie. (This is a great way to show appreciation for a member or long-term exhibitor.) When you contact the remaining prospects within that category you can name drop the company that has committed to advertising. Later, you can convert the complementary\u00a0ad to a paid ad by showing the advertiser the impressions and engagement garnered by\u00a0their free short-term ad and by emphasizing the value of long-term brand exposure.<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_4874\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-4874\" style=\"width: 250px\" class=\"wp-caption alignleft\"><a href=\"http:\/\/boma.officialbuyersguide.net\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-4874 size-full\" src=\"http:\/\/www.naylor.com\/associationadviser\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/2\/2015\/09\/BOMA-Online-Buyers-Guide.jpg\" alt=\"BOMA Online Buyers Guide\" width=\"250\" height=\"293\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-4874\" class=\"wp-caption-text\"><em>Strategically comped ads on the BOMA Online Buyers&#8217; Guide showed appreciation to long-term association supporters while encouraging new companies to advertise.<\/em><\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p>David Evans, group publisher for Naylor Association Solutions, recalls using this tactic to sell more ad spaces on the online buyers\u2019 guide for the <a href=\"http:\/\/www.boma.org\" target=\"_blank\">Building Owners and Managers Association International<\/a>. \u201cWe offered comp ads to some of the largest sponsors in strategic categories with two purposes. First, we wanted to have real ads displayed in the available positions rather than filler. The other goal was to inspire competition from other companies in those categories,\u201d he said. \u201cIt worked well. The comp ads were delivered with a message of gratitude for past support of the association. Those vendors found significant value in reaching their target market, and they chose to pay to remain in those spots. Other companies who initially paid to be visible in those same categories continued paying for their ad position.\u201d<\/p>\n<p><strong>Your turn<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>Open ad spaces are an opportunity to examine your ad placement practices and adjust them so they bring better value to your members and vendors.
